
Civil Site Project Manager
Benesch
The Role
Overview
Manage and deliver land development design, permitting, and construction projects.

Tasks
-Represent Benesch at industry and professional engagement events -Serve as the PM for site development projects that are changing Middle Tennessee -Mentor junior staff -Create and execute project work plans -Contribute to Tennessee Division strategic growth initiatives -Champion and manage relationships with key clients -Collaborate on regional growth strategy -Manage project teams, accountable for budget and schedule

What You Bring
-Experience working on Nashville Metro projects is a plus -Seller/doer mentality -Strong experience with AutoCAD and stormwater modeling software required -Registered Tennessee Professional Engineer -Excellent communication and client relation skills -BSCE or related discipline -A track record of adhering to design budgets and project schedules -Minimum of 8 years of design experience -Leadership track potential

Benefits
-Personalized training and career development plans with your manager -Ten days of paid parental leave for birth, adoption, or foster placement -At Benesch, we encourage our team members to extend their impact beyond their core responsibilities. Join our employee resource groups and committees to enhance your work-life balance and contribute to our community-focused initiatives. We support a variety of programs including community service, student scholarships, and matching gift opportunities, reflecting our commitment to a vibrant and diverse workplace. -Potential for Benesch to contribute up to 9% of your gross compensation to your retirement plan (5% profit-sharing contribution to your 401(k) plan, regardless of your own contributions & 80% match on your contributions, up to a maximum company contribution of 4%) -Ongoing professional development through resources like Red Vector, LinkedIn Learning, technical team meetings, knowledge-sharing training sessions -Funding for training, committee work, professional organization memberships, and licenses/certifications -Immediate use of annual PTB; no accrual needed with the ability to bundle time-off plans for extended vacations or life events -Opportunities for management and leadership development at all levels, including executive coaching and leadership development for Team Leaders, Group Managers, Division Managers, and Executive Leaders -Flexible work schedules and hours, including work-from-home options (dependent on the role) -Access to valuable retirement planning tools, education, and individual meetings with plan advisors at no charge -Generous Paid Time Benefits (PTB) that increase with your career -Tuition reimbursement for job-related courses
